Lograr el Objetivo de Desarrollo Sostenible 4

En 2015, todos los países se comprometieron a alcanzar 17 Objetivos de Desarrollo Sostenible para el año 2030. La Internacional de la Educación ha desempeñado un papel fundamental en la consecución de un objetivo independiente en materia de educación, el Objetivo de Desarrollo Sostenible 4 (ODS 4): Garantizar una educación equitativa e inclusiva de calidad y promover oportunidades de aprendizaje a lo largo de la vida para todos. Cabe destacar que el ODS 4 reconoce que la educación de calidad solo puede ser impartida por docentes cualificados.

Sin embargo, al ritmo actual, los gobiernos no lograrán alcanzar el ODS 4. La pandemia de COVID-19 plantea retos adicionales y amenaza con revertir años de progreso en materia de educación. Es imperativo actuar con urgencia y decisión.

Estamos trabajando junto con nuestras organizaciones miembros de todo el mundo para garantizar que los gobiernos cumplan su promesa de alcanzar el ODS 4 y todas sus metas para el año 2030.

  • Supervisamos los progresos y exigimos responsabilidades a los gobiernos.
  • Abogamos por una mayor financiación nacional de la educación pública a través de una aplicación de impuestos justa y progresiva y de la ayuda internacional.
  • Nos oponemos a los intereses empresariales que tratan la educación como una mercancía en lugar de como un bien público accesible a todas las personas.
  • Promovemos una educación de calidad libre de violencia, que permita que los niños y niñas se desarrollen en su totalidad, que fomente la tolerancia, la comprensión, la democracia, el respeto de los derechos humanos y la ciudadanía activa para el desarrollo sostenible.
  • Promovemos la consecución de la "meta del personal docente" (meta 4.c), y hacemos hincapié en el derecho de todo el alumnado a ser enseñado por un docente formado y cualificado.
